Biography

Rhoda was born Sept. 21, 1769, prior to her father's departure from Northampton County for western North Carolina. She was the daughter of David Reavis and Gemima (Reed) Reavis.[1]

She was married in Ruthford County to George Russell on Feb. 23 1792, and late in her life she and her husband followed her father to Missouri where he had already moved in 1818. George Russell Jr. was the son of Cpt. George Russell who married Mary Underwood.

When Rhoda was 21 she married George Russell on 23 February 1791 in Rutherford, North Carolina, United States. The couple had one child: Sarah Elizabeth Russell.[2][3]

In the 1850 census Rhoda (age 80) was living in District 13, Camden, Missouri.[1]

Rhoda and George lived in Camden County where at advanced ages both died. Rhoda was a Baptist.

Rhoda died at the age of about 80 in 1850 in Camden, Missouri, United States. Cause of death was Age: 82.[4]

Rhoda was buried in Macks Creek, Camden County, Missouri, USA.[4]

Family Notes

Rhoda's father David farmed in Surry County until 1788, when he moved southwest into Rutherford County and settled on the Broad River, leaving behind his father, his younger brother James with their respective families. His brother-in-law- James Doyle appears to have moved his family along with David's into Rutherford. Two of David's sons, James Ashley and Samuel with their respective families, had gone ahead to Missouri in 1816.

Rhoda's father David Reavis was one of the three founders of the Creek Baptist Church in western North Carolina (Surry County), according to the preserved minutes of Dutchman's Creek Baptist Church, "located in the forks of the Yadkin" on March 5, 1772.
